I don't understand. vc++,net framework,visual Studio, Visual Studio 2008 and other development tools, the relationship between

Source: Internet
Author: User
Tags vc runtime vc9
I don't understand the relationship between Vc++,.net Framework,visual Studio, Visual Studio 2008 and other development tools?
Apache
The Apache builds provided by Apache Lounge. They also provide VC11Builds of Apache for x86 and x64. We use their binaries to build the Apache Sapis.

If you is using PHP with Apache 1 or Apache2-apache.org (not recommended), you need the older VC6Versions of PHP compiled with The Legacy Visual Studio 6 compiler. Do Not use vc9+ versionsof PHP with the apache.org binaries.

With Apache versions of PHP that has the use of the Thread Safe (TS).

VC9 and VC11
More recent versions of PHP is built with VC9 or VC11 ( Visual Studio compiler respectively)and include improvements in performance and stability.

The VC9 builds require you Visual C + +Redistributable for Visual StudioSP1 x86 or x64 installed.

The VC11 builds require to has the Visual C + + redistributable for visual Studio, x86 or x64 installed.

I don't understand the relationship between Vc++,.net Framework,visual Studio, Visual Studio 2008 and other development tools?
For example, installed in Windows system, is it self-VC? Visual Studio? Then the development of ASP. NET Framework needs to be installed?
What is Visual Studio 2008? Is Windows system available as soon as you upgrade?
------Solution--------------------
VC + + Microsoft's Visual C + + abbreviation
VC6 for the development of 16-bit and quasi 16-bit applications, typical operating system Win98, NT
VC9 for the development of 32-bit and quasi 32-bit applications, typical operating systems WinXP, Win2003
VC11 for the development of 64-bit and quasi 64-bit applications, typical operating systems Win7, win2008
If your operating system is equal to or higher than the typical operating system and has hit the latest SP patch
The corresponding VC runtime already exists in your system, or PHP will be loaded to remind you of the lack of dynamic link library
If prompted, please do not be nervous, download an installation on it (may need to restart the machine)
Note: VC compilers are not backwards compatible, so choose the appropriate PHP version based on your operating system

The. NET Framework Microsoft. NET Runtime
Visual Studio Microsoft Series Language development tools
These two things are not installed by default, the former can be installed automatically with the application (prompted)
The latter is required to pay, do not arbitrarily use pirated (cracked version), in order to avoid the development of products have a copyright lawsuit

------Solution--------------------
Upstairs positive solution. But the relationship between the two is rather complicated. Just a simple understanding.
------Solution--------------------
First, the statement you pasted is out of date. This statement was made during the transition to the VC9 version of PHP's VC6 version, because there were some technical issues that were not resolved

Choosing the PHP version is based on the version of the VC runtime that your system supports
I #1 already said that.

  • Related Article

    Contact Us

    The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ion; products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the content of the page makes you feel confusing, please write us an email, we will handle the problem within 5 days after receiving your email.

    If you find any instances of plagiarism from the community, please send an email to: info-contact@alibabacloud.com and provide relevant evidence. A staff member will contact you within 5 working days.

    A Free Trial That Lets You Build Big!

    Start building with 50+ products and up to 12 months usage for Elastic Compute Service

    • Sales Support

      1 on 1 presale consultation

    • After-Sales Support

      24/7 Technical Support 6 Free Tickets per Quarter Faster Response

    • Alibaba Cloud offers highly flexible support services tailored to meet your exact needs.